The median home value in Oberlin, OH is $270,000This is higher than the county median home value of $160,000.
The national median home value is $308,980.
The average price of homes sold in Oberlin, OH is $270,000.
Approximately 48% of Oberlin homes are owned, compared to 44% rented, while 9% are vacant.
